〔前の画面〕
〔クリックポイント〕 〔最新の一覧〕
〔全て読んだことにする〕〔全て読んだことにして終了〕 〔終了〕
539 re(4):plotコマンド中のawkに変数の値を渡す方法 |
2004/12/3(金)18:06 - 竹の - nolm01.iee.niit.ac.jp - 1215 hit(s)
4.0.0 以前の gnuplot で外部の awk に gnuplot の内部変数をどう渡すかは
それはそれで面白い問題かも知れませんね。なお、set print も 4.0 (3.8)
の機能なので 3.7.X では使えません。3.7.X だとどうするのが楽でしょうか。
私が思いついたのは
a = 5
b = 10
save var 'var.dat'
! awk '($0 !~ /\#/){gsub(/ /,"");print "-v",$0}' var.dat > var.1
plot "<awk `cat var.1` '{print a*$1,b*$2}' data.lis" w l
なんていう手です。ただ、MS-Windows だと cat や `` がだめかな。
〔ツリー構成〕
┣【539】 re(4):plotコマンド中のawkに変数の値を渡す方法 2004/12/3(金)18:06 竹の (450) |
〔前の画面〕
〔クリックポイント〕 〔最新の一覧〕
〔全て読んだことにする〕〔全て読んだことにして終了〕 〔終了〕
※ 『クリックポイント』とは一覧上から読み始めた地点を指し、ツリー上の記事を巡回しても、その位置に戻ることができます.